Olympus SH-2 vs Panasonic ZS1 Overview
Let's look much closer at the Olympus SH-2 and Panasonic ZS1, both Small Sensor Superzoom cameras by brands Olympus and Panasonic. There is a noticeable difference among the sensor resolutions of the SH-2 (16MP) and ZS1 (10MP) and the SH-2 (1/2.3") and ZS1 (1/2.5") boast totally different sensor sizing.

The SH-2 was announced 5 years after the ZS1 which is a fairly sizable difference as far as camera tech is concerned. The two cameras feature the same body design (Compact).

Olympus SH-2 vs Panasonic ZS1 Physical Comparison
If you're going to carry around your camera often, you need to factor its weight and dimensions. The Olympus SH-2 comes with external dimensions of 109mm x 63mm x 42mm (4.3" x 2.5" x 1.7") accompanied by a weight of 271 grams (0.60 lbs) and the Panasonic ZS1 has dimensions of 103mm x 60mm x 33mm (4.1" x 2.4" x 1.3") along with a weight of 229 grams (0.50 lbs).

Olympus SH-2 vs Panasonic ZS1 Sensor Comparison
Often, it is tough to visualise the gap in sensor sizes just by going through specs. The picture here may provide you a better sense of the sensor dimensions in the SH-2 and ZS1.
As you can plainly see, both cameras feature different megapixel count and different sensor sizes. The SH-2 with its bigger sensor will make shooting shallower depth of field simpler and the Olympus SH-2 will produce greater detail with its extra 6MP. Higher resolution will enable you to crop pictures way more aggressively. The newer SH-2 is going to have a benefit with regard to sensor tech.
